I too have just seen this..
from another thread. The Amazing Spiderman. this is a great deal edgier than I had anticipated, given the safety net approach to the previous 3 films a decade ago. AS a reboot, it did enough to be likeable, it definitely tried to distinguish itself from Sam Raimi's efforts, and I must say I loved the first half of the movie dealing with consequences and melancholic attitudes to being bullied and putting to one side an individuals moral sense, this is a theme I wished was explored more and of course the perpetrator to Uncle Ben's incident is a sure interesting emotive point. Even in a graphical sense, Spiderman himself is more acutely "Spider" like in his ability, setting up trip wires, and the super fast acrobatics vs the villain. But in a few frames that interesting factor is left behind.
